Deconstructing the Rinse App Business Model for Scalability ๐ก
Rinse's success is rooted in a strategic business model that minimizes capital expenditure while maximizing service quality and reach.
It is not a traditional laundry service; it is a logistics and technology company that partners with local cleaners. This is the model you must emulate for rapid, capital-efficient scaling.
The Rinse-Inspired Aggregator Model
- Customer Acquisition & Tech Ownership: Your company owns the mobile app, the brand, the customer relationship, and all the technology. This is where you build loyalty and capture data.
- Logistics & Valet Network: You manage the pickup and delivery network (the 'Valets' or drivers), optimizing routes and scheduling via your proprietary app.
- Service Fulfillment (The Partnership): You partner with vetted, high-quality local laundry and dry-cleaning facilities. They handle the cleaning, freeing you from the massive capital cost of owning and operating industrial-scale cleaning plants.
This model allows you to focus on what truly differentiates you: the technology and the customer experience. A world-class on-demand laundry app requires a multi-faceted feature set that addresses the needs of all users: the Customer, the Valet (Driver), and the Partner (Cleaner).
We break this down into three tiers, moving from a market-entry MVP to a fully differentiated, enterprise-grade platform. This is a critical step in understanding the Different Features Of On Demand Laundry Apps.
| Tier | Customer App Features | Valet/Driver App Features | Admin Panel Features (Web) |
|---|---|---|---|
| Tier 1: MVP Core | User Registration, Basic Service Selection (Wash & Fold, Dry Clean), Scheduled Pickup/Delivery, Secure Payment Gateway. | Order Assignment, GPS Navigation, Status Updates (Picked Up, Dropped Off). | User Management, Basic Order Tracking, Billing & Invoicing. |
| Tier 2: Rinse-Level | Custom Preferences (Detergent, Softener, Temp), Real-Time Order Tracking, Subscription Management ('Rinse Repeat'), In-App Chat Support, Rush Delivery Option. | Optimized Route Planning, Digital Signature/Photo Proof of Delivery, Earnings/Commission Tracking. | Partner/Cleaner Management, Dynamic Pricing Engine, Customer Feedback/Rating System. |
| Tier 3: Enterprise/AI-Driven | AI-Powered Stain Recognition (via photo upload), IoT Integration (Smart Locker Access), Hyper-Personalized Offers, Gamified Loyalty Program. | AI-Driven Demand Forecasting (Predictive Staffing), Edge-Computing for Real-Time Route Adjustments. | Advanced Analytics & BI Dashboard, Fraud Detection, Compliance Monitoring (SOC 2, GDPR), Automated Partner Payouts. |

Frequently Asked Questions
What is the primary business model of an app like Rinse?
The primary business model is the Aggregator/Partnership Model. The company owns the customer relationship, the technology (mobile app, logistics software), and the brand.
It then partners with a network of local, vetted cleaning facilities to handle the actual washing and dry cleaning. This approach minimizes capital expenditure on physical plants and maximizes scalability and geographic reach.
What is the biggest technical challenge in building an on-demand laundry app?
The biggest technical challenge is Logistics and Route Optimization. The app must manage three distinct user groups (Customer, Valet/Driver, Partner/Cleaner) and dynamically optimize pickup and delivery routes in real-time.
This requires a robust, cloud-native microservices architecture and advanced geospatial algorithms, often augmented by AI/ML for demand forecasting and efficient routing.
